As a school that offers many classes where we promote student collaboration on projects, puzzles and games it would be useful adding a feature that allows hosts to view private chat exchanges between students in real time or after class. With young kids we want to encourage collaboration for certain types of exercises/assignments, but we still need to monitor and make sure only appropriate messages are occurring.
It would also be useful to add a feature that allows us to group students so they can have group chats (again that the host can view in real time or later). This would allow grouping students on teams for various activities where all of the team members should be involved, but it would restrict students not on a team to see what other teams are chatting about.
I am sure we aren't the only school or education center that would find this incredibly useful.
